Reeling after his father suddenly takes his own life, Neil Dawson starts seeking out answers to help make sense of this tragedy. He rifles through his father’s possessions and is shocked to discover an old novel – one he’d never known his father had written. The Black Flower.
Enclosed within is a dried rose – eerily similar to the one held in the book by a mysterious girl who is found with no name and no memory – only a black flower in her hand…
Why did his father keep this book hidden? And is the flower a sign – or a warning? As Neil begins to uncover more strange clues, he suspects there is more to his father’s suicide than meets the eye.
Detective Hannah Price is mourning the death of her own father, whose shadow looms large after she followed him into the police.
When Neil calls on her to help investigate his father’s death, she soon realises the truth Neil is seeking lies within The Black Flower. But as she starts digging deeper, she’s shocked to discover dark secrets from her own past lurking in its pages…
